Job Description

We are looking for a passionate Environmental Engineer dedicated to creating sustainable solutions in Port Elizabeth. In this role, you will assess environmental impacts, design projects, and work closely with clients to implement best practices for environmental management.

Responsibilities

  • Evaluate and report on environmental risks associated with projects.
  • Design and implement waste management programs.
  • Perform site assessments and audits to ensure compliance.
  • Coordinate with governmental agencies for project approvals.
  • Advise on environmental legislation and policy changes.
  • Research new technology and methods to improve environmental outcomes.
  • Participate in training programs for environmental best practices.
  • Facilitate workshops to educate clients on sustainability.
